Griz forward Pau Gasol suffered a jammed big toe on his right foot in practice, and his status for Friday’s game against the Los Angeles Clippers is uncertain. The 7-footer wore a boot as the Griz concluded practice in FedExForum.

His official status is day-to-day.

Meanwhile, the good news is that rookie point guard Mike Conley has been cleared to participate in full non-contact drills. He’s worked out in those since Monday. Conley will be re-evaluated Friday with the hope of being cleared to work in full-contact practices by Tuesday.

His return appears imminent.
